Associated Article No, asphalt roof shingles ought to not be power cleaned. A power washer or pressure washing machine is as well solid to use on asphalt tiles and will certainly loosen up the adhesive holding them to your roof covering, creating them to drop off.




Soft washing includes a naturally degradable cleansing option being sprayed on the roofing system and carefully washed away after it dissolves built-up deposit on your roof shingles. The finest season to cleanse your roof covering is late spring right into very early summer season. You desire to have the ability to count on dry weather and clear skies to be able to do the work appropriately, which these seasons tend to have most generously.


Prior to you start cleansing your roofing, you'll intend to care for some general maintenance jobs. If there is any standing water on your roof covering, you'll want to remove it initially. You'll likewise need to get rid of any type of larger particles from the roofing system before you begin cleaning. If landscaping or garden beds are near the structure, take steps to shield both the soil and the plants, as the dirt can be contaminated, and the plants can be harmed (and even killed) by bleach or chlorine options.

The size of your roofing system and the type of roofing are mosting likely to impact for how long the process takes.


Usually, it costs between $0.20 and $0.70 to clean up a roofing per square foot. This suggests that a 2,000-square-foot roofing system will certainly cost between $400 and $1,400 to tidy. Naturally, you'll wish to make sure it's cozy sufficient to do so. Past that, you in fact intend to look for an over cast instead than bright day to make certain that the bleach option does not evaporate as well fast. Additionally, you do not want to clean your roofing system on a gusty day or a day when there is precipitation.
